Red River Environmental Laboratory and Consulting Company is a Oklahoma City, OK-based company in the Business Services sector.
Tetra Tech International Development is a Burlington, VT-based company in the Business Services sector.
GeoHazards International is a Palo Alto, CA-based company in the Business Services sector.
Excel Impact is a digital performance marketing company that specializes in helping insurance brands acquire customers in various insurance markets.
Art House is an augmented reality (AR) platform that allows you to launch immersive AR experiences for your audience with your existing assets, content, and products using their easy to use AR platform.